Who are we? Ventilation Surveys & Services Ltd
Ventilation Surveys and Services are a nationwide business that delivers Ductwork Cleaning, Air Conditioning and Fire Compliance projects throughout the UK. We undertake works for large FM Companies, Government and local authorities, healthcare, retail and leisure sectors.
From start-up in 2010 the business has grown to employ 79 staff and has revenues that exceeds £7 million per annum, and revenue for 2025 is expected to exceed £8.4 million with 20% targeted revenue growth predicted for 2025
The business is run from a new purpose-built HQ in Liverpool with regional offices in London and Belfast. Most staff work remotely as customer site-based operational teams supported by the Central Management, Finance and Administration teams.
We have Investors in People accreditation as well as being an ISO 9001 registered business. We look to constantly develop and improve our internal working practices along with the recognition and development that we offer our staff.
We are market leaders in our field and have experienced exceptional growth and are looking for an ambitious sales orientated individual. The role will be responsible for driving revenue by identifying and securing new business opportunities, managing relationships with clients, and working towards sales targets.
This is a fantastic opportunity for an experienced Sales Manager to cover our Midlands region, responsible for Fire Compliance, ventilation and air conditioning projects from start to handover with the support of a Contracts and Operations team.
You will be tasked with quoting and securing works to a targeted structure and securing business to meet quarterly targets on volume and gross profit. You will manage contract manager/s who will in turn deliver and manage project plans and any sub-contractors allocated to your works, this will include adequate H&S documentation via our bespoke CRM platform.
